How Calories in Chia Seeds Actually Works
So, what exactly are calories in chia seeds? Chia seeds are an incredible source of dietary fiber, protein, and omega-3 fatty acids. When you consume chia seeds, the gel-like substance they form in your stomach helps slow down digestion, keeping you feeling full and satisfied. This is especially beneficial for those looking to manage weight or improve digestive health. But what about the calories themselves? A single ounce of chia seeds contains approximately 100-120 calories. That may seem low, but it's packed with nutrients that are essential for optimal health.

How Many Calories Are in One Serving of Chia Seeds?
A serving size of chia seeds is about 1 ounce, or approximately 1/4 cup. This contains around 100-120 calories.

Opportunities and Considerations
While calories in chia seeds are impressive, it's essential to consider the potential drawbacks. Chia seeds can absorb large amounts of liquid, which may affect digestion in some individuals. Additionally, some people may be allergic to chia seeds or experience digestive issues when consuming them.
